CAMBRIDGE, Mass.-- University of Vermont sophomore outfielder Justin Milo (Edina, Minn./Edina) earned America East Baseball Player of the Week for the week ending March 16 for his first honor as a Catamount since transferring from Cornell University. Teammate Mark Micowski (Haddam, Conn./Xavier) received the Rookie of the Week honors for the same week. In five games, Milo hit .545 with a 1.091 slugging percentage with 11 runs batted in and eight runs scored as Vermont went 4-1. Six of his 12 hits went for extra bases including two doubles, two triples and a pair of three-run homers. He went 7-for-8 with six RBI in UVM’s sweep of Bradley on Saturday in Bradenton, Fla.
Smith allowed just one hit over five scoreless innings in a win over La Salle. He struck out seven batters and improved to 2-1 on the season with a 2.05 ERA. In his last 15 innings, Smith has given up just two runs and has struck out 14. Opponents are hitting just .192 off Smith this spring and he has allowed just three extra-base hits in 22 innings of work.
Micowski, the Vermont leadoff hitter, set the table in a 4-1 week hitting .476 with two doubles and eight runs scored. Micowski hit safely in all five contests with three multi-hit games. With 21 plate appearances over the week in Bradenton, Fla., he raised his season average to .378.

SBU (4-5, 0-0) fell to Charlotte 6-1 in the opener of a three-game
set as Zach Rosenbaum hurled a complete game
seven-hitter at the Seawolves. Senior Tom Koehler took the loss for Stony
Brook, allowing just two earned runs in 6.0 innings of work. The 49ers pounded
out a season-high 25 hits on its way to a 23-5 victory over the Seawolves in
the first game of the twinbill on Sunday afternoon. SBU took an early lead in
game one, as sophomore Mike Stephan doubled with two outs in the first and then
came around to score on an RBI single from freshman Nick Thode. The 49ers came
back though with three runs in the bottom half of the first and then blew the
game open with eight runs in the second. Stephan went 2-for-2 with three runs
scored and two RBI for the Seawolves. Alan Parks went 2-for-4 with five RBI to
lead the 49ers to a 13-4 win over the Seawolves in game two. SBU once again
took an early lead in game two, striking for two runs in the top of the first.
The Seawolves loaded the bases with two outs and Thode then grounded one to
second that was mishandled by second baseman Cory Shaylor, allowing Witkowski
to score. Stephan then scored the second Stony Brook run when the Charlotte starter Andrew
Smith uncorked a wild pitch. The 49ers loaded the bases with one out against
Mike Errigo to bring up Parks who slammed a 3-2 pitch over the center field
wall to give Charlotte
a 4-2 lead. A Stephan RBI groundout in the top of the second drew the Seawolves
to within a run but Charlotte
struck for three more runs in the bottom of the third. Parks added a RBI double
in the fourth to make it to 8-3 as the 49ers coasted to the series sweep and
their 12th straight victory at home.
Vermont
(5-5, 0-0) went 4-1 last week to wrap up its spring break trip to Bradenton, Fla. with a
5-2 record ... The Catamounts have won
four straight with wins over IPFW and Bucknell along with a sweep of Bradley of
the Missouri Valley Conference, 7-1 and 10-1, in a doubleheader Saturday ...
UVM’s three top-of-the-order hitters were outstanding last week capped by going
a combined 18-for-24 in the Bradley sweep ... Freshman leadoff hitter Mark Micowski (Haddam, Conn./Xavier)
hit .476 and scored eight runs, and is now hitting .389 on the season with a
.489 on base percentage ... Sophomore Justin
Milo (Edina, Minn./Edina/Cornell) hit .545 (12-for-22) last week with 11
RBI. Six of his 12 hits went for extra bases including a pair of three-run
homers ... Sophomore Ethan Paquette
(West Burke, Vt./St.Johnsbury Academy) hit .556 (10-for-18) with 5 RBI to raise
his batting average to a team-best .457 ... Vermont’s solid starting pitching
also has been a key to its four-game win streak ... Joe Serafin (Tariffville, Conn./Simsbury) won his second straight
start going the route in topping Bradley. The junior lefty leads America East
pitchers with a 1.50 ERA in the early going ... Justin Albert (Hull, Mass./Hull) picked up his first victory of the
season with five scoreless innings against the Braves in Saturday’s nightcap
... Seniors Kyle Henry (Brattleboro,
Vt./Brattleboro) and Eric Thompson
(Norwich, Conn./Norwich Free Academy) also earned their first wins, and junior Keith Rakus (West Suffield, Conn.) had
two solid outings allowing only one earned run in eight innings ... The
Catamounts play their first games in the northeast this weekend with a
doubleheader at Monmouth Saturday.
